The wider Haute Tarentaise and Savoie area has a rich and varied history having been ruled at various times by both Italy and France. The resort itself shares a 25km border Italy and several historic fortifications are within an easy drive. These include the Fort de la Platte, Fort du Truc and Fort de la Redoute Ruinee. There are several nature reserves in the area with the Réserve Naturelle des Hauts de Villaroger being a 15 minute drive away. Please be aware that this area serves as a refuge of the Tetras-Lyre and can only be accessed with an approved guide. The apartment contains several maps and books detailing local walks for all levels of fitness. The walk to the hamlet of Le Monal is easily achievable whilst the return hike to Lac Noir is likely to take most of the day but is well worth the effort. June is a particularly colourful month as the meadow flowers are in full bloom. Bedrooms:
